EXAIR’s new 110 Gallon Chip Vac™ System offers a fast, easy way to clean chips or other dry materials from fixtures, floors and work surfaces of machining centers, lathes, saws, mills and other industrial equipment. It can easily be moved from drum to drum to keep different materials separate for recycling. Dusty materials, such as absorbents, are trapped by the 0.1 micron filter bag to keep the surrounding area clean.
The Chip Vac is compressed air powered and attaches to the included drum. It is extremely quiet at 77 dBA, making it suitable for a wide variety of applications. There are no motors or impellers to clog or wear out. It is covered by a five year warranty.
The Model 6393-110 Premium Chip Vac System includes the Chip Vac, lever lock drum lid, shutoff valve, filter bag, 110 gallon drum, drum dolly, static resistant hose, heavy duty aluminum tools, 20' (6.1m) air hose, tool holder and quick connects fittings.
